What makes a nickname funny for a cat?

A funny nickname usually includes humor, wordplay, or references to a cat’s behavior, appearance, or personality. Names based on puns, food, or exaggerated titles often make people laugh.

Can cats recognize their funny nicknames?

Yes, cats can learn to recognize nicknames if they hear them often. With repetition and positive interactions, many cats respond to the names their owners use regularly.

Should a cat’s nickname match its personality?

It helps if the nickname reflects the cat’s personality or habits. For example, a lazy cat might suit a name like Pancake, while an energetic one might fit a name like Zippy.
